    I moved last year to another AONB after living in the Cotswolds for 8 years. The Cotswolds is indeed beautiful and I’d recommend for people to look at the smaller villages. I have to say all of the Cotswolds towns Burford, Stow, Bourton, Chippy, Moreton etc are becoming so overrun with tourists that it doesn’t make for the same special experience. The reality is trying to pop into town to do your errands as a resident becomes a battle of nowhere to park and tourists everywhere. They’re also building new build properties in every available space - I returned recently to visit friends and couldn’t believe the amount of new builds that have gone up in Stow, around bourton etc. The Cotswolds have really been put on the map in the past few years especially with Instagrammers etc which is great, but unfortunately it can spoil it too. Now I’m in another AONB that isn’t so touristy I absolutely love visiting the Cotswolds without living there, and adore being surrounded by so much countryside with minimal houses and tourists around. It’s so quiet and peaceful.

    I grew up in North Wales, just outside of an AONB, in a village that basically went from a handful of houses (and two Welsh chapels) to 2000 inhabitants in the 70s and 80s, luckily not much has been built since, despite it being a popular village. There are, amongst the "new" builds, listed buildings, so the village has retained character, especially around the old centre. We were lucky that we weren't in a tourist area, so traffic and visitors weren't too bad, but there were definitely places we stayed away from in the summer. Later, I lived close to the North Wales coast and a Friday evening the A55 (main dual carriageway for the coast) was busy with tourists travelling west, and Sunday evening the exodus was towards the east. Now I live in Denmark, on the edge of a tourist area (and an AONB), there are roads we stay away from on a Saturday in summer, as the traffic is horrendous (it actually starts at Easter), but as Saturday is summer house change over day, there are things we keep for Saturdays as the tourists are busy travelling to and fro! I'd definitely view where the tourist areas are and stay away from the busiest places in terms of looking for somewhere to live.
